Transaction 208409ee106eb1c1f052a79143e76132fddadb8259b7e0873c172a8bbbcbbd60

1 Input
2 Outputs
  • 208409ee106eb1c1f052a79143e76132fddadb8259b7e0873c172a8bbbcbbd60:0
  • value  54325
    address  3AK3qzDWzYShhoPg6eDAzDAdKss6bxxrcX
  • 208409ee106eb1c1f052a79143e76132fddadb8259b7e0873c172a8bbbcbbd60:1
  • value  3035466
    address  1NfhstysssxFcgLDE7QoufWYS5yjvSmALa